Ghana Polyolefin market currently, in 2023, has witnessed an HHI of 4213, Which has decreased slightly as compared to the HHI of 10000 in 2017. The market is moving towards concentrated. Herfindahl index measures the competitiveness of exporting countries. The range lies from 0 to 10000, where a lower index number represents a larger number of players or exporting countries in the market while a large index number means fewer numbers of players or countries exporting in the market.

In the Ghana Polyolefin Market, one of the main challenges is the limited local production capacity, leading to a reliance on imports to meet the demand for polyethylene and polypropylene products. This dependence on imports can result in supply chain disruptions, price fluctuations, and vulnerability to external market forces. Additionally, the lack of advanced technology and infrastructure for polyolefin production in Ghana hinders the industry`s competitiveness and ability to meet quality standards required for international trade. Furthermore, inadequate regulatory frameworks and inconsistent government policies can create uncertainties for investors and hinder the growth of the polyolefin market in Ghana. Overcoming these challenges will require investments in local production capacity, technology upgrades, regulatory reforms, and strategic partnerships to enhance the competitiveness and sustainability of the polyolefin industry in Ghana.
